Our Next Business Administration Trainee - GoCo
Gunnedah Shire Council is seeking a motivated and collaborative Trainee to join GoCo as our next Business Administration Trainee - GoCo.
Do you want an opportunity to gain advanced office skills whilst achieving a Certificate III in Business?
Are you punctual, reliable and motivated to be a positive member of a dedicated team of Customer Service professionals?
Gunnedah Shire Council and GoCo perform a range of functions, and we provide a progressive, rewarding and varied working environment.
Key Duties of the Role
* Communicating with customers via telephone, email and face to face.
* Processing payments and undertaking receipting and cash handling duties.
Key Responsibilities of This Role
* Provide administrative and reception support to GoCo.
* Support all GoCo Staff with administrative tasks as required.
* Promote a positive, professional and efficient image of Council by the delivery of quality, accurate and timely customer service.
* Promote and maintain Council's electronic record management system.
* Undertake a course of training designed to equip the incumbent with skill equivalent to a Business Administration certificate (Certificate III).
* Identify with your Supervisor any training and development needs in line with delivery of Council's and the GoCo's objectives and undertake all identified training and development actions as determined.
* Comply with Councils' code of conduct, Workplace Health & Safety management system and all relevant policies and procedures.
* Other duties as required commensurate with this classification level.
* Provide quality administration support as required.
Key Requirements for This Position
* Commitment to both on and off the job training, including completing relevant qualification associated with the traineeship.
* A can‐do attitude and strong work ethic.
* Effective written and verbal communication skills.
* Reliable and punctual.
* Accuracy and eye for detail.
* Demonstrated ability to work within a team.
* Demonstrated skills and knowledge in use of Microsoft Office applications.
* Ability and continued commitment to work according to Councils' policies and Code of Conduct, with or without supervision.
